Output 59bc1d87a7d16d7553daf4d84f33d032da116de80438980fbecebbf630160120:0

value
534171
script pubkey
OP_0 OP_PUSHBYTES_20 c87737d98d2b08b6a5b26d444cf68650028530ca
address
bc1qepmn0kvd9vytdfdjd4zyea5x2qpg2vx2ejm3f6
transaction
59bc1d87a7d16d7553daf4d84f33d032da116de80438980fbecebbf630160120
confirmations
178523
spent
true